A lift top coffee table with storage only feels effortless when the size is right for the room around it. In this guide we look at how the height should relate to your sofa seat, why the length works best at about two thirds of the sofa, and how much space to leave for legs and walking past. We cover clever footprints for small flats, broader designs for open plan spaces, and how shape changes the way a family uses the surface every day. There is practical advice on storage depth, from shallow trays for remotes to deep wells for blankets, plus a simple masking tape test to check the fit before you buy. Glass and wooden coffee tables both anchor a living room, yet they create completely different atmospheres, so a clear side by side comparison makes the choice far easier. In this complete guide for UK homes we look at visual weight, light, durability, storage, cleaning routines, style pairings, room size and long term value. Glass keeps compact rooms feeling open and bright and suits modern interiors, while wood brings warmth, built in storage and a surface that copes calmly with family life. We explain how each material wears over time, how it fits narrow front rooms or larger open plan layouts, and which everyday habits should guide your decision.
